Seedance 2.0 Fast
bytedance/seedance-2-fastAPI de génération vidéo Seedance 2.0 Fast par ByteDance — variante optimisée pour la vitesse avec génération audio, ratio d'aspect adaptatif et clips jusqu'à 15 secondes.
Aperçu
API de génération vidéo Seedance 2.0 Fast par ByteDance — variante optimisée pour la vitesse avec génération audio, ratio d'aspect adaptatif et clips jusqu'à 15 secondes.
Authentification
Toutes les requêtes API nécessitent une clé API valide transmise via l'en-tête Authorization avec le schéma Bearer.
Démarrage rapide
Identifiants
Définissez la variable d'environnement RUNBASE_API_KEY.
export RUNBASE_API_KEY=your-api-keyCréer une exécution
curl -s https://runbase.net/api/v1/runs \
-H "Authorization: Bearer $RUNBASE_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"model": "bytedance/seedance-2-fast",
"input": {
"prompt": "A cinematic product photo of a ceramic lamp"
}
}'Exécutions
Les exécutions sont traitées de manière asynchrone. Soumettez une requête, puis interrogez le résultat.
Créer une exécution
curl -s https://runbase.net/api/v1/runs \
-H "Authorization: Bearer $RUNBASE_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"model": "bytedance/seedance-2-fast",
"input": { "prompt": "A cinematic product photo of a ceramic lamp" }
}'Obtenir le statut d'exécution
curl -s https://runbase.net/api/v1/runs/RUN_ID \
-H "Authorization: Bearer $RUNBASE_API_KEY"Obtenir le résultat
Interrogez l'endpoint de statut jusqu'à ce que status soit "succeeded", puis lisez output.urls dans la réponse.
Schéma d'entrée
| Paramètre | Type | Requis | Description |
|---|---|---|---|
| prompt | string | Requis | Prompt |
| aspect_ratio | string | Optionnel | Aspect ratioOptions : 1:13:44:39:1616:921:9adaptive |
| resolution | string | Optionnel | ResolutionOptions : 480p720p |
| duration | number | Optionnel | Duration (seconds) |
| generate_audio | boolean | Optionnel | Generate audio |
| image_urls | string[] | Optionnel | First frame image |
Schéma de sortie
| Champ | Type | Description |
|---|---|---|
| urls | string[] | URLs des résultats générés |
Erreurs
L'API utilise les codes de statut HTTP standard pour indiquer le succès ou l'échec.
| Code de statut | Description |
|---|---|
| 400 | Ungültige Anfrage – fehlende oder fehlerhafte Parameter |
| 401 | Authentifizierung fehlgeschlagen – fehlender oder ungültiger API-Schlüssel |
| 402 | Unzureichendes Guthaben |
| 403 | Zugriff verweigert – IP nicht erlaubt oder Ausgabenlimit des API-Schlüssels überschritten |
| 404 | Ausführung nicht gefunden |
| 429 | Rate-Limit überschritten |
| 500 | Interner Serverfehler |

